    Understanding the Google Home Hub Display

    When it comes to managing the display on your Google Home Hub, having a clear understanding of its capabilities is essential. Here’s a breakdown to help you navigate and personalize your device’s display effortlessly.

    Display Options Overview

    On your Google Home Hub, you have various display options at your disposal. These include adjusting brightness, choosing clock faces, setting up personalized backgrounds, and customizing ambient settings.

    Brightness Settings

    To modify the brightness of your Google Home Hub’s display, you can swipe down from the top of the screen. From there, tap on the brightness icon and adjust it to your preferred level. You can make it brighter during the day and dimmer at night for a comfortable viewing experience.

    Clock Faces Selection

    Personalize your Google Home Hub by selecting from a range of clock faces available. Whether you prefer a digital or analog clock, a minimalist design, or a more vibrant look, there’s a clock face to suit your style. To change the clock face, navigate to the Home app on your mobile device and select the desired option.

    Custom Backgrounds

    Make your Google Home Hub display truly yours by adding custom backgrounds. You can choose from your Google Photos library or featured images provided by Google. This allows you to showcase your favorite memories or select visually appealing backgrounds to enhance your device’s aesthetics.

    See also  Integrating Nest Protect with Google Home: Enhancing Safety Through Voice Control

    Ambient Mode Customization

    Ambient Mode allows your Google Home Hub to display useful information when not in use. You can personalize this feature by selecting what you want to be shown, such as weather updates, calendar events, or news highlights. To customize Ambient Mode, access the Google Home app on your mobile device and adjust the settings to display relevant content.

    Steps to Change Display Settings on Google Home Hub

    To customize the display on your Google Home Hub effectively, follow these straightforward steps:

    Adjusting Brightness:

    1. Swipe down on the screen to access the Quick Settings menu.
    2. Tap on the “Brightness” icon.
    3. Drag the brightness slider left or right to set your preferred brightness level.
    4. Tap outside the brightness settings to save your changes.

    Selecting Clock Faces:

    1. Swipe left on the screen to view available clock faces.
    2. Tap on the “Settings” icon on the clock face you want to select.
    3. Choose “Customize” to adjust the clock face’s appearance.
    4. Once you’re satisfied with your selection, tap on “Save.”

    Adding Custom Backgrounds:

    1. Open the Google Home app on your smartphone.
    2. Select your Google Home Hub device.
    3. Tap on “Device settings.”
    4. Choose the option for “Ambient Mode.”
    5. Select “Google Photos” or “Art Gallery” to pick custom backgrounds.
    6. Follow the on-screen instructions to set your desired background.
    1. Open the Google Home app.
    2. Tap on your Google Home Hub device.
    3. Select “Device settings” and then “Ambient Mode.”
    4. Configure your preferences for weather, time, notifications, etc.
    5. Save your settings by tapping on “Save.”

    Troubleshooting Display Issues on Google Home Hub

    If you encounter any display problems with your Google Home Hub, don’t worry, as there are solutions to help you get things back on track. Below are some common issues and troubleshooting tips to assist you in resolving them.

    Display Not Turning On

    If the display is unresponsive or not turning on, try the following steps:

    1. Check Power Connection: Ensure that your Google Home Hub is connected to a power source and that the cable is securely plugged in. A loose connection might prevent the display from turning on.
    2. Restart the Device: Sometimes, a simple restart can fix the issue. Press and hold the mute button on the back of your Google Home Hub for a few seconds to reboot the device.

    Display Quality Issues

    If you notice issues with the display quality such as flickering or poor resolution, consider the following troubleshooting steps:

    1. Adjust Brightness: Navigate to the Google Home app on your smartphone and adjust the brightness settings for your Google Home Hub to improve display quality.
    2. Check for Updates: Make sure your device’s software is up to date. Updating the software can often resolve display quality issues.
    See also  Ultimate Guide: How to Connect Google Home with Nest for a Seamless Smart Home Experience

    Touchscreen Not Responding

    In case the touchscreen on your Google Home Hub is unresponsive, try the following solutions:

    1. Clean the Screen: Dirt, dust, or smudges on the screen can affect its responsiveness. Gently clean the display with a soft, dry cloth to remove any debris.
    2. Restart or Reset: If cleaning doesn’t work, you can try restarting the device as mentioned earlier. If the issue persists, a factory reset might be necessary.

    Ambient Mode Errors

    If you’re experiencing problems with Ambient Mode, follow these troubleshooting steps:

    1. Reconfigure Ambient Mode: Go to the Google Home app, access the Ambient Mode settings, and reconfigure the options to customize your display preferences.
    2. Network Connection: Ensure that your Google Home Hub is properly connected to your Wi-Fi network to enable the smooth functioning of Ambient Mode features.

    Tips for Optimal Display Experience on Google Home Hub

    Ensure Adequate Brightness Levels

    To optimize your Google Home Hub’s display experience, it’s crucial to set appropriate brightness levels based on your environment. Brightness that is too high can strain your eyes, while low brightness may make the screen difficult to read. Adjust the brightness settings in the Google Home app to find a comfortable level that suits your surroundings.

    Select Engaging Clock Faces

    Personalize your Google Home Hub by selecting clock faces that resonate with your style and preferences. Choose from a variety of clock face options available in the Google Home app to add a touch of personality to your device. Experiment with different designs until you find one that suits your taste and complements your living space.

    Curate Custom Backgrounds

    Enhance the visual appeal of your Google Home Hub by adding custom backgrounds that reflect your mood or elevate the ambiance of the room. Select images or artwork that inspire you or bring a sense of tranquility to your space. Custom backgrounds not only make your device uniquely yours but also create a more immersive display experience.

    Optimize Ambient Mode Settings

    Maximize the utility of Ambient Mode on your Google Home Hub by fine-tuning the settings to match your preferences. Customize the information displayed in Ambient Mode, such as weather updates, upcoming calendar events, and news highlights. Tailor the content to suit your needs and make the most out of this feature to stay informed at a glance.

    Regularly Update Software

    To ensure a smooth and optimal display experience, it’s essential to keep your Google Home Hub’s software up to date. Regular software updates from Google introduce new features, bug fixes, and performance enhancements that enhance the functionality of your device. Check for updates in the Google Home app to stay current with the latest improvements.

    See also  How to Connect Yale Lock to Google Home: Enhance Security and Convenience

    Clean the Display Screen

    Maintain the visual clarity of your Google Home Hub by regularly cleaning the display screen. Use a soft, microfiber cloth to gently wipe away dust, fingerprints, and smudges that may hinder the screen’s visibility. A clean screen not only improves display quality but also ensures a crisp and clear viewing experience.
